Watch Out!! New Fear Factory CD comes with 1 of 2 different DVDs!

I didn't even notice this until AFTER I bought it. It comes with either an Australian Tour 2004 DVD, or a Making of Archetype DVD.

It tells you on the security label across the top which one is inside. I haven't opened it yet, but I'm wondering which would be better. I can't imagine this being a full concert DVD.

I picked up this CD (with bonus DVD) at the local Best Buy. They only offered the Australian Tour 2004 DVD, so that's the one I was stuck with. No, it's not a full concert. It has footage of them in the studio, at the airport, etc. However, it does have one full song (I think it's a full song) from a show in Seoul, South Korea. As a bonus, the DVD also has the video for Cyberwaste, which was a cool bonus. Oh yeah...and the whole thing is shot in widescreen (although I seriously doubt it's anamorphically enhanced...ha ha!)
